Coverage Problem Analysisl Coverage problem

p If the traffic statistic shows most failure caused by “RF.RLCRst”

“RF.ULSync” or “UuNoReply”, RF problems should be

considered

p IOS tracing can help to analysis the poor coverage and

overshoot problem

p Pilot pollution can be analyzed by CHR (call history record)

analysis in Nastar

p Missing Neighbor cell list can also be analyzed by CHR

analysis in Nastar

Interference Problem Analysisl Interference problem

p Check the RTWP value

p if the mean RTWP value is over -100dBm, the interference

problem should be considered

p By Nastar interference analysis function, the internal and

external interference may be located

p By NodeB RTWP monitor, main and diversity antenna RTWP

value can help to analyze interference

RRC Connection Failure Analysisl AAL2 failure

p Iub transmission broken

p Iub transmission congestion

n Check DL traffic to confirm the problem

l RL failure

p CE is not enough

n Check DL CE consumption to confirm the problem

RRC Connection Failure Analysisl Power congestion

p NodeB power is in congestion

n Check TCP value to confirm the problem

l CE congestion

p NodeB CE admission failure

n Check the CE consumption state to confirm the problem

RAB Assignment Probleml Due to RB setup failure

p Physical channel failure

n Usually, it happens from Cell_FACH to Cell_DCH due to DCCC.

n In this case, RB setup failed due to synchronization failure

between UE and NodeB

p Cell update failure

n Usually, it happens from Cell_FACH to Cell_DCH due to DCCC

n In this case, RB setup failed when UE moves to another cell, and

trigger cell update

RAB Assignment Probleml Due to RB setup failure

p Invalid configuration

n Related to UE problem. UE and network can not interpret the

parameter in the same way

n Or, the following case can also trigger the failure

– If subscriber find the dialed number is wrong, and terminate the call

immediately, this could be counted “invalid configuration”

p No reply

n Coverage problem

n UE can not receive RB setup from RNC

Call Drop Problem Analysisl OM (operation & maintenance) intervention

p Call drop due to OM

n For example, Engineer executes “TRG RABRel”

l RAB pre-emption

p High priority UE is rejected in admission stage, and then pre-

empt other UE resource.

p Check the traffic state to confirm the problem

Call Drop Problem Analysisl UTRAN generated reason

p Equipment abnormal

l SRB/TRB reset

p Coverage problem

n Poor coverage, pilot pollution, missing neighbor cell

n UE sends “cell update” in DCH due to RL failure

l Uplink synchronization failure

p RNC receives “Radio Link failure” from NodeB

p Coverage problem

RAT Handover Problem Analysisl Inter-RAT handover preparation failure

p Relocation Cancelled

n RNC request relocation to CN, then CN send relocation cancelled

n UE terminate the call when the RNC send the relocation to CN.

Then CN send relocation cancelled.

p TRELOCalloc Expiry

n CN does not response the relocation request

n CN network parameters and transmission problem

– Tracing can be followed to do further analysis
